Tree Root Grinding in Calvert County, MD
Tree root grinding services involve the removal or reduction of intrusive tree roots that encroach upon lawns, driveways, sidewalks, or other structures. This process typically uses specialized equipment to grind roots below the surface, preventing damage to property while preserving the health of the remaining tree. Projects often include addressing roots that have caused lifting or cracking in concrete surfaces, creating hazards in landscaped areas, or preparing a site for new construction or paving. Property owners should understand that this service focuses on managing root growth without harming the overall tree health, and that it is most effective for roots that are causing specific issues rather than extensive root system removal.
Before requesting tree root grinding, property owners usually want to know about the extent of root intrusion and whether the service will affect the stability of the tree. It’s also important to consider the location of the roots in relation to existing structures and utilities, as well as any potential impact on the tree’s vitality. Consulting with a professional can help determine if root grinding is appropriate for the situation and ensure that the process is carried out safely and effectively to protect both the property and the tree's health.

Tree Root Grinding Questions
What is tree root grinding? Tree root grinding involves removing or reducing roots that cause damage or interfere with structures using specialized equipment.
Why is root grinding needed? Root grinding helps prevent damage to sidewalks, driveways, and underground utilities caused by invasive tree roots.
Is root grinding safe for trees? When properly performed, root grinding minimizes stress on the tree and maintains its health.
What types of projects benefit from root grinding? Root grinding is commonly used for driveway repairs, sidewalk replacements, and preventing foundation issues caused by tree roots.
